Understanding Jury Duty and Its Importance

Although many people view jury duty as an inconvenient disturbance, its significance in the legal system cannot be underestimated. Jury duty serves as a cornerstone of democracy, ensuring that citizens participate in the judicial process. This civil responsibility promotes a fair trial by incorporating diverse perspectives, which helps reduce prejudices inherent in legal proceedings. Furthermore, jurors uphold the principle of societal involvement, reflecting societal values in verdicts. By requiring ordinary citizens to evaluate evidence and deliver judgments, jury duty strengthens accountability within the legal structure. Consequently, it empowers individuals and cultivates trust in the justice system. Understanding this significance raises jury duty from a mere obligation to a essential component of civil society that supports the rule of law.
